The Growth Hormone Releasing Peptide, In Plain Words
You’ve likely heard about peptides and their role in the body. This particular compound is a synthetic version of a naturally occurring hormone. It signals your pituitary gland to produce more growth hormone. This process mimics the body’s natural pulsatile release pattern. It’s not a direct hormone replacement. Instead, it encourages your own body to make more of what it needs.
Doctors prescribe this GHRH analog to address age-related declines in growth hormone. As you age, your body naturally produces less of this vital hormone. This decrease can contribute to various changes you might notice. These include reduced muscle mass, increased body fat, less energy, and slower recovery times.
The therapy works by targeting the anterior pituitary gland. It stimulates the somatotroph cells within this gland. These cells then release human growth hormone (hGH) in a way that resembles youthful patterns. This carefully controlled stimulation helps your body achieve more optimal hormone levels. It addresses potential deficiencies without overwhelming your system. You might experience benefits like improved sleep quality and enhanced vitality.
